Peter Paul Rubens (1577–1640) was a Flemish Baroque painter celebrated for his vivid compositions, dynamic movement, and profound understanding of human flesh and divine light. His works unified sensuality and spirituality, capturing both the physical and the emotional with equal mastery.

This model is trained on high-resolution scans of Rubens’ paintings, meticulously curated to preserve the painterly texture, light dynamics, and anatomical rhythm of his figures.
Rather than replicating his art, this LoRA reinterprets Rubens’ visual language — transforming his Baroque drama into modern allegories of emotion, faith, and humanity.

It is designed for creators exploring classical reinterpretation, fine-art inspired portraiture, and mythic or moral scenes with a sense of sacred warmth and painterly realism.
